Atlantic Beach, Florida Speed Traps
Atlantic Blvd going west at bridge over the intracoastal
Cops sit at the bottom of the bridge on a side road right before the bottom of the bridge over the Intracoastal and write tickets for going slightly over the 45 mph limit. The limit is ridiculously low and the limit should be more like 60. Most people go at least 60 and many go 70 and even 80. Be very careful, there is almost no chance of getting a warning.

Levy Road near Main Street
25 MPH strickly monitored between Mayport Road and Main Street. Will also ticket for high beams at night and not stopping at stop signs for three full seconds._
Seminole Road near Johansen Park
Atlantic Beach cars and motorcycles wait both on the shoulder in Johansen Park (West side of road) and on the vacant lot on the east side of Seminole Road. When on the east side of the road, they are very difficult to see. Speed limit 25 but they’ll usually give you to 34mph.
Atlantic Boulevard near ICW Bridge
Atlantic Beach cops love to sit at the bottom of the east side of the bridge so they can catch you coming down the bridge. I have heard they will pull you for a few miles over the limit.
